Profilin-2 promotes tumour aggressiveness in oral squamous cell carcinoma via HDAC1 modulation: implications for EMT and targeted therapy. (PubMed, Br J Cancer)
PFN2 is an oncogenic driver that promotes OSCC progression through HDAC1-dependent transcriptional reprogramming. PFN2 may serve as a prognostic biomarker and predictor of response to HDAC-targeted therapy.

The novelty of profilin 2 in regulating pyruvate kinase M2 nuclear translocation and promoting tumor angiogenesis in lung adenocarcinoma. (PubMed, Respir Res)
Our study revealed oncogene PFN2 promoted tumor angiogenesis in LUAD through regulating PKM2 nuclear translocation, providing novel molecular therapy targets for LUAD treatment.

The SIX2/PFN2 feedback loop promotes the stemness of gastric cancer cells. (PubMed, J Transl Med)
This study unveils the roles of SIX2 in governing GC cell stemness, defining a novel SIX2/PFN2 regulatory loop responsible for this regulation. This suggests the potential of targeting the SIX2/PFN2 loop for GC treatment (Graphical Abstracts).

Profilin 2 isoform expression is associated with lung metastasis of colorectal cancer according to a comprehensive gene expression study using a mouse model. (PubMed, Oncol Lett)
Overall, aberrant PFN2 expression is unreported in lung metastasis in colorectal cancer. In the present study, two PFN2 isoforms with differential tissue distribution were upregulated in metastatic cells, suggesting that they promote lung metastasis in colorectal cancer.

Oncogenic circ-SLC16A1 promotes progression of non-small cell lung cancer via regulation of the miR-1287-5p/profilin 2 axis. (PubMed, Cell Mol Biol Lett)
Collectively, these findings show that miR-1287-5p/PFN2 signaling was associated with downregulation of circ-SLC16A1 and reduced invasion and proliferation of NSCLC cells. So, circ-SLC16A1 is identified as a mediator of multiple pro-oncogenic signaling pathways in NSCLC and can be targeted to suppress tumor progression.

Hsa_circ_0020134 promotes liver metastasis of colorectal cancer through the miR-183-5p-PFN2-TGF-β/Smad axis. (PubMed, Transl Oncol)
Additionally, downregulation of circ0020134 inhibited epithelial-mesenchymal transition (EMT) in CRC cells, which could be reversed by miR-183-5p inhibitor treatment. Collectively, our findings confirm that the circ0020134-miR-183-5p-PFN2-TGF-β/Smad axis induces EMT transformation within tumor cells, promoting CRC proliferation and metastasis, thus highlighting its potential as a therapeutic target for patients with CRC liver metastasis.

ELAVL4 promotes the tumorigenesis of small cell lung cancer by stabilizing LncRNA LYPLAL1-DT and enhancing profilin 2 activation. (PubMed, FASEB J)
Upregulated PFN2 ultimately promotes tumorigenesis and invasion in SCLC. These findings provide novel prognostic indicators as well as promising new therapeutic targets for SCLC.
